Random Listing

320 West Kimberly Road

Davenport, IA

4217 North Boulevard

Baton Rouge, LA

701 North Black Horse Pike

Williamstown, NJ

120 Jefferson Street Northeast

Albuquerque, NM

613 Center Street Rm A

Wheelersburg, OH

Contact Lens Companies in Maine

Below is a list of contact lens companies located in Maine, USA, serving cities such as Oxford, Kennebunk, Newcastle, and more. Click on a city name for full listings